The Importance of Regular Cleaning

Before diving into the specifics of how to clean a tablet press, it's crucial to understand why regular cleaning is so important. A high speed tablet press machine is a complex piece of equipment that handles various pharmaceutical ingredients daily. Over time, residue from these materials can build up, leading to several issues:

Cross-contamination: Without proper cleaning, traces of one product can mix with another, potentially causing serious quality and safety issues.

Reduced efficiency: Buildup on dies and punches can affect the precision of tablet formation, leading to inconsistent tablet quality.

Equipment damage: Accumulated residue can cause wear and tear on moving parts, potentially leading to costly repairs or replacements.

Regulatory non-compliance: Many regulatory bodies require strict adherence to cleaning protocols in pharmaceutical manufacturing.

Regular cleaning helps prevent these issues, ensuring that your tablet press continues to operate at peak performance. It's not just about maintaining the machine; it's about safeguarding the quality and integrity of the products you produce.

When it comes to cleaning frequency, it's generally recommended to perform a basic clean after each production run and a more thorough clean on a weekly or bi-weekly basis, depending on your production volume and the types of materials you're working with. For high speed tablet press machines, which often handle larger volumes and may switch between different formulations more frequently, more frequent cleaning may be necessary.

Step-by-Step Guide to Cleaning a Tablet Press

Now that we understand the importance of cleaning, let's break down the process into manageable steps. This guide is applicable to most tablet presses, including high speed tablet press machines, though you should always consult your machine's manual for specific instructions.

1

Preparation:

Ensure the machine is powered off and unplugged. Wear appropriate personal protective equipment (PPE), including gloves, safety glasses, and a dust mask.

Gather all necessary cleaning supplies: soft brushes, microfiber cloths, approved cleaning solutions, and compressed air.

2

Disassembly:

Remove all tooling (punches and dies) from the machine. Take off any removable parts such as the hopper, feed frame, and dust covers.

For high speed tablet press machines, this may include additional components specific to the model.

3

Initial Cleaning:

Use compressed air to blow out loose powder and debris from all areas of the machine. Wipe down all surfaces with a dry microfiber cloth to remove remaining dust.

4

Deep Cleaning:

Apply an approved cleaning solution to a clean cloth and wipe down all surfaces thoroughly. Pay special attention to hard-to-reach areas and moving parts.

For stubborn residue, use soft brushes to gently scrub the area. Clean the punches and dies separately, following manufacturer guidelines.

5

Drying:

Use clean, lint-free cloths to dry all components thoroughly. For hard-to-reach areas, use compressed air to ensure complete drying.

6

Lubrication:

Apply food-grade lubricant to moving parts as specified in your machine's manual. Be careful not to over-lubricate, as this can attract dust and debris.

7

Reassembly:

Carefully reinstall all components, ensuring everything is properly aligned and secured. Double-check that all parts are in their correct positions before powering on the machine.

Remember, high speed tablet press machines may have additional components or specific cleaning requirements. Always refer to your machine's manual for model-specific instructions.

Best Practices and Tips for Effective Cleaning

To ensure your tablet press cleaning routine is as effective as possible, consider the following best practices and tips:

 

Use the right cleaning agents: Always use cleaning solutions that are approved for pharmaceutical equipment. Avoid harsh chemicals that could damage the machine or leave residues that could contaminate future batches.

 
 

Implement a cleaning schedule: Develop and stick to a regular cleaning schedule. This should include daily quick cleans, more thorough weekly cleans, and deep monthly cleans.

 
 

Train your staff: Ensure all operators are properly trained in cleaning procedures. This includes understanding the importance of cleaning, knowing how to disassemble and reassemble the machine, and being aware of safety precautions.

 
 

Document your processes: Keep detailed records of your cleaning procedures, including dates, methods used, and any issues encountered. This is crucial for regulatory compliance and can help identify areas for improvement in your cleaning routine.

 
 

Inspect regularly: After cleaning, always inspect the machine thoroughly. Look for any signs of wear, damage, or residual contamination. This can help you catch potential issues before they become serious problems.

 
 

Consider automated cleaning systems: For high speed tablet press machines in high-volume production environments, automated cleaning systems can save time and ensure consistent cleaning results. These systems often use a combination of air pressure, vacuum, and specialized cleaning solutions to clean hard-to-reach areas effectively.

 
 

Pay attention to environmental factors: The environment around your tablet press can impact its cleanliness. Ensure the area is kept clean and dust-free, and consider using air filtration systems to minimize airborne contaminants.

 
 

Use appropriate tools: Invest in cleaning tools designed specifically for pharmaceutical equipment. This might include specialized brushes for cleaning dies and punches, or ultrasonic cleaners for small parts.

 
 

Don't forget about storage: When the machine is not in use, cover it to protect it from dust and contaminants. Store removable parts in clean, dry areas to prevent contamination between uses.

 
 

Stay updated on best practices: The field of pharmaceutical manufacturing is always evolving. Stay informed about new cleaning technologies and methods that could improve your processes.
